Electronic cigarettes contain no tobacco, are not lit, don't ash, and the "smoke" released is not a smoke at all, it is actually a vapor.
An electronic cigarette is battery powered and usually comes with a wall charger typical of regular electronics. Electronic cigarettes are capable of holding twenty-four hour charges and are usually designed to look like traditional cigarettes, offering a realistic experience for smokers. The device works when the user inhales through the mouthpiece and activates a heating element which vaporizes the nicotine solution found in the mouthpiece. The mouthpiece can be refilled or replaced by the user when the nicotine runs out. When the nicotine in the mouthpiece is heated, it creates a vapor, which resembles the smoke of traditional cigarettes. The smoke has no smell of burning tobacco, but the smoker still gets the benefits craved through the nicotine delivered. The tip of the electronic cigarette is designed to set off an indicator light when it is activated by the inhalation of the user, giving off the same glow as a traditional cigarette.

The only similarity that electronic cigarettes hold to traditional cigarettes is the presence of nicotine and a design, which resembles traditional cigarettes.
Various nicotine solution options exist for the user including those, which offer midrange doses and low doses of nicotine (which mimic light and ultra-light options of traditional cigarettes), various flavors, and some options which contain no nicotine at all.
